Areas Suitable for Harvesting Tumulh
As mentioned above, a tumulh query was originally designed
by the former GIS technicians of the Squamish Nation
to identify where on the traditional territory the soft
red fibre of rotten old-growth red cedar could be found.
This query was never carried out due to issues with
the forest cover data at the time. The query shown here
is an adapted version of original.
Locations suitable for tumulh harvesting require stands
of old red cedar, at lower elevations, with walkable
slopes. Access by roads can also be considered desireable.
